## Nightsow 2.9.1 — Key rotation

Rotated the deploy key used to sign nightly backfill plugin bundles. Old key revoked effective this release; bundles signed with it will be rejected by the Nightsow scheduler at load time. Plugin authors must re-sign and republish. No API changes. Backfill windows unaffected. Verify your toolchain picks up the new key before the next nightly run. The new signing key follows.

signing key of bahaf-bagaf = bky19_uiUxDExuKwEKEZfEG19

CI note: if the Splitgate assignment service tests flake on the bucket-hash check, it's almost always a stale seed fixture, not your code. Regenerate fixtures with the refresh script and rerun. Still red after that? Ping the experimentation channel. When you do, include the pipeline token that appears right below.

session token of kagup-hahaf = htk3_2b8

Finance Review Summary — Corvane Product Line Pricing

Prepared for sales leads.

Our review of the Corvane line shows current list prices sit roughly 8% below comparable offerings, while gross margin has slipped to 31% due to component cost inflation. We recommend a staged increase: 4% at the next catalog refresh, with a further 3% contingent on renewal rates holding. Discount authority should be tightened to 10% without director approval. Volume customers will receive advance notice. The rationale tied to our broader plans is noted below.

board note of tahog-yagef: Headcount on the Ralael team goes from 9 to 80 by the end of April. Gross margin on Ralael came in at 15 percent against a plan of 5 percent.

**Q: How should I review changes to the `tailhawk` CLI?**

A: Focus on three things: flag parsing must remain backward compatible, streaming output must never buffer more than 4 MB, and redaction filters must run before any line reaches stdout. Every change to the redaction layer requires a second approver. The review checklist, test matrix, and approver rotation are documented on the internal page:

runbook for tagug-hafog: https://jira.lumiclabs.internal/projects/pages/pages/9773c0d8